Red Colombian Sea is a photo taken from one of the Archipelagos near Cartagena, Colombia, at sunset. Marc was covering a wedding nearby when he shot the master for this photograph. Not able to capture the true force of the wind that day, he altered the shot in post to create an intense feeling of movement. Framed size is 18h x 24w. The unframed size is 17h x 22w. Finished on Hahnemühle fine-art exhibition archival paper. These are limited-edition signed and numbered prints. Framed in Bauhaus-style contemporary white lacquer or wood. Art will have a 1 to 2–inch white border unless otherwise specified. Other sized options are available; please see the website or contact me.

Marc VanDermeer is a contemporary artist born and raised in SOHO, New York. Now working from his studio in Greenwich Ct. An original pioneer of digital art in 2001, today, his mixed-media work still combines photographic images with painted media. Marc's style draws from the abstract expressionist influences of Rauchenberg, Motherwell, and Jasper-Johns. Working with urban textures and bright, stimulating colors. Marc's work has a visual flair for color, emphasizing composition and design. Marc's work portrays his positive energy and natural enthusiasm for life. He is a winner of numerous awards from juried local and international art fairs and, shows and gallery exhibitions, including NFTNYC, Aqua 22, and Art Basel in 2022.
